Transaction

07095ce28382ac4d1b48b66747745592ea140ae8ef3a73c1c0f5eb3a1d9fb9c1

Summary

In Block623380
TimeSat, 23 Mar 2024 01:53:45 UTC
Total Input2318.17315592 Nebula
Total Output2318.17309232 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
330765 Confirmations2318.17309232 Nebula
Raw Transaction